The following excerpt is from U.S. v. Ajugwo, 82 F.3d 925 (9th Cir. 1996):
"A plea agreement is contractual in nature and is subject to contract law standards." Floyd, 1 F.3d at 870. "It is a fundamental rule of contract law that the terms of a clear and unambiguous written contract cannot be changed by parol evidence." United States v. Gamble, 917 F.2d 1280, 1282 (10th Cir.1990).
